The Commercial Strategy and Analytics (CS&A) Bone Health Engagement Lead leads a team of 3-5 cross-functional analytics professionals to drive business performance and inform strategy for Amgen's bone franchise, including Prolia and EVENITY. As the leader of CS&A engagement team, the Engagement Lead is a trusted, indispensable advisor to the Bone Executive Director. He or she is a relentless champion of insights-driven strategy, objective, evidence-based decision making, and effective and efficient commercial activity. The Engagement Lead will also sit on the leadership team for Bone & Cardiovascular Business Unit (BCBU) CS&A and be responsible for driving innovation and building business analytics and intelligence capabilities that give Amgen a competitive advantage.

The Engagement Lead reports to the CS&A Business Unit Lead for BCBU. Job Responsibilities include:
  • Oversee all US CS&A activities supporting Prolia and EVENITY, including forecasting, primary market research, competitive intelligence and marketing analytics (national and sub-national)
  • Develop productive relationships with the Repatha commercial leadership to define CS&A objectives, budgets, and work plans.
  • Lead a cross functional team of BAI staff (primary research, competitive intelligence, forecasting and analytics) to produce proactive, actionable customer and market insights
  • Participate and advise in the forecasting process and regular business reviews for the cardiovascular franchise and be able to clearly articulate insights and recommendations to executive leadership
  • Be a strong "devil's advocate", even with senior commercial staff
  • Foster a culture of high performance, teamwork, and innovation
  • Drive strategic and innovative approaches to key business questions
  • Manage relationships with external vendors and consultants to enable effective and efficient project execution
  • Develop productive relationships with cross-functional partners, such as Global BAI, Sales Ops, Global Strategic Sourcing, and Compliance
  • Limited Travel Required
